Our professionals have the prostrate knotweed control … WebMar 28, 2024 · Prostrate knotweed is tricky to control. First, you have to create unfavorably conditions for the weed. Relieving soil compaction is most important. You can do this by using a spading fork or a pitchfork for smaller areas. For larger areas, you may have to rent a machine called a core aerator.

WebMar 31, 2024 · Prostrate knotweed ( Polygonum aviculare) is a low-growing summer annual or perennial which is very competitive in compacted soils. It is often a problem along driveways, sidewalks, and beaten paths.
